FAYETTEVILLE, N.C. — A 2-year-old girl injured in a wreck on Country Club Drive in Fayetteville last month has died, her grandfather said Wednesday.

Ayreon Guillory was riding with her mother, Syreeta Fultz, on July 27 when their car crossed the center line and collided head-on with a dump truck. She died three days after the wreck.

Firefighters had to cut away the top of the car to free Fultz, 29. She remains in Cape Fear Valley Medical Center, where she is undergoing physical therapy.

Fultz’s other children – Jeremiah, 6, and Isaiah, 8 – were also injured in the crash. Jeremiah was treated at Cape Fear Valley and released. Isaiah remains hospitalized.

Police on Wednesday charged Syreeta Fultz, of Ruby Drive, with exceeding safe speed for conditions and improper child restraint.
